Royal Caribbean has introduced Giovanni’s Italian Kitchen & Wine Bar, a new dining venue designed to offer guests an authentic Italian culinary experience aboard its cruise ships. The addition is part of the cruise line’s ongoing efforts to diversify and enhance onboard amenities, aiming to attract travelers seeking premium dining options. The new venue is confirmed to be launching on select ships starting in April 2024, with plans for broader deployment still under consideration.

Royal Caribbean announced the debut of Giovanni’s Italian Kitchen & Wine Bar as part of its latest onboard dining upgrades. The venue features traditional Italian dishes, a curated wine list, and a contemporary yet cozy ambiance. According to the company, the restaurant aims to provide an elevated dining experience that combines authentic flavors with a modern presentation, catering to guests looking for a premium culinary experience during their voyage.

The new restaurant is currently confirmed to launch on the Spectrum of the Seas and Odyssey of the Seas ships, with plans to expand to additional vessels later in 2024. The venue replaces or supplements existing dining options, offering a dedicated space for Italian cuisine and wine pairing. Cruise line officials emphasized that the venue will operate as a specialty restaurant, requiring reservations and additional fees, aligning with other premium dining options onboard.

Royal Caribbean’s spokesperson stated, “Giovanni’s Italian Kitchen & Wine Bar is designed to deliver an authentic Italian experience with a contemporary twist, offering guests a new way to enjoy their culinary journey at sea.” The company has not yet announced specific timelines for all ships but confirmed the initial rollout is underway.
